Granite Tiles Installation Questions
What types of projects are suitable for granite tile installation? Granite tiles are ideal for kitchen backsplashes, bathroom floors, fireplace surrounds, and entryway surfaces, offering durability and elegant appearance.
How should property owners prepare for granite tile installation? Ensure the area is clear of furniture and debris, and the surface is clean and level to facilitate proper tile placement.
What maintenance is recommended for granite tile surfaces? Regular cleaning with mild, pH-neutral cleaners and sealing the tiles periodically helps maintain their appearance and longevity.
Can granite tiles be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, in many cases, granite tiles can be installed over existing surfaces if they are stable and properly prepared for tile adhesion.
